Hi everyone, I am a doctor from india. My finance was on general tier 1 visa and just got his ilr. So if I apply for dependent visa, I ll get the same. How ever, since I am a doctor, I need to study further and practice there. But in the guidelines it is written that a person cannot work or train as a doctor. So how should I apply to go around this rule? Please reply it is urgent.

P.s- I am writing plab examination to work under gmc which all international medical graduates have to take .

I mean as your spouse is settled you will be applying for spouse leave, thus you can work without restrictions including training as a Dr. A1 English and Financial Requirement, form is VAF4A and Appendix 2.
